PRP Therapy

What is PRP therapy?

Platelet-rich plasma (PRP) therapy harnesses the body’s ability to heal by using your own blood plasma with concentrated platelets containing bioactive growth factors and natural proteins. The growth factors in PRP initiate healing of connective tissue, development of new blood vessels, and improvement of blood flow to the affected area. PRP has shown promise in orthopedics, sports medicine, aesthetics, sexual dysfunction and hair loss management.

How is PRP therapy performed?

Treatment begins by taking a small blood sample from your arm. The sample is placed in a centrifuge, which spins your blood at a high speed to separate your platelets from other components in your blood. The platelets contain the reservoirs of bioactive proteins and growth factors needed to induce the healing process.

What can I expect after my PRP therapy treatment?

The treatment is relatively fast, lasting 30-60 minutes. Additionally, most patients don’t experience any side effects to the treatment, except minor swelling and soreness that should alleviate in a day or two.
